Planet Ventures Engages ITG for Market-Making Services to Enhance Liquidity

Planet Ventures Inc. (CSE: PXI) (OTC Pink: PNXPF) (FSE: P6U) has engaged Independent Trading Group (ITG) to provide market-making services in accordance with Canadian Securities Exchange policies. The agreement is designed to improve liquidity and maintain an orderly market for the company's common shares. Under the terms, ITG will receive CAD$6,000 per month, paid in advance, for an initial one-month term beginning April 21, 2026. The agreement will automatically renew on a monthly basis unless terminated with 30 days' notice. No shares or options will be issued as compensation, and the parties are unaffiliated.

This engagement is a strategic move by Planet Ventures to enhance trading activity and ensure that its shares are traded in a more efficient and stable manner. Market-making services are crucial for small-cap companies as they help narrow bid-ask spreads and provide continuous liquidity, which can attract more investors. By securing ITG's services, Planet Ventures signals its commitment to shareholder value and market accessibility.

Planet Ventures is an investment issuer that actively invests in disruptive companies across high-growth industries. The company aims to build long-term shareholder value through strategic investments in innovative businesses. This market-making arrangement is part of a broader effort to support its capital market presence and facilitate investor participation.
